Tuesday, 26th August, 2014



Argentine midfielder Javier Mascherano has signed a new four-year contract with Barcelona.

The 30-year-old arrived in the Nou Camp from Liverpool in 2010 and has made 184 appearances for the Catalan giants.




He has won two Spanish league titles, a Champions League and a Club World Cup, among other honours, with the Blaugrana.

The former Liverpool man was linked with a move to Napoli earlier this summer, but all the speculation has been put to rest with the signing of the new contract.
 


The new deal will keep him at Barcelona until June 2018 and contains a release clause of €100m.

Mascherano hopes that he can live up to Barcelona’s expectations after signing the new contract.

“The idea is to remain committed to the club until the last day”, the Argentine told the club’s official site.

“Hopefully I can live up to the expectations of the club.”
